WebDec 29, 2024 · Cross-age peer mentoring can be an accessible intervention for promoting positive youth outcomes. Peer mentoring programs with moderate to high levels of adult oversight and supervision had larger effects. This study is the first meta-analytic assessment of the impact of cross-age peer mentoring programs. A narrow and clearly defined definition of cross-age peer mentoring is essential for a strong scientific foundation for cross-age peer mentoring to develop by making clear distinctions among the different roles that peers can play in each other’s lives.
